MEMORANDUM FOR: Deputy Director for Administrat WE
FROM: Robert W. Gambino
Director of Security
SUBJECT: Office of Security Significant Activities
Week of 7 September 1978 (U)
REFERENCE: DDA Administrative instruction No. 74-5
1. (U) This memorandum is for information only.
2. (U) The activities of the Office of Security during
the week of 7 - 13 September 1978 were highlighted by the
following items:
as (U) On 11 and 13 September the Office of Security
arranged special tours of the National Air and Space
Museum for two separate operations Directorate foreign
dignitary groups.

e. (C) On 7 September, a threat against the
life of Admiral Turner and former DCI Colby was received
by this Office. Appropriate action has been taken by
local and federal law enforcement authorities and this
Office continues to monitor the situation.

1ENO'RANDW4 FOR: Deputy Director for Administration
FROM: Robert W. Gambino
Director of Security
SUBJECT: Office of Security Significant Activities
Week of 31 August 1978 (U)
REFERENCE: DDA Administrative Instruction No. 74-5
1. (U) This memorandum is for information only.
2 (U) The activities of the Office of Security during
the week of 31 August - 6 September 1978 were highlighted by
the following items:
a. (U) The public hearings of the House Select
Committee on Assassinations (HSCA) began on 6 September
and Office of Security personnel have been tasked to
provide seven-day-a-week coverage and security support.
This support is likely to remain constant or increase
during the next three months. Since 29 August, this
Office has been responding to short deadline HSCA
interrogatories and reviewing ^~r "Nosenko" case
material. In addition, 108 pages of Top Secret testimony
given by Richard Helms is being reviewed in response to
a HSCA request that it all be declassified.
